Cranberry Pecan Crusted Cod

  • Author: Lilly
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ings
  • Category: Main Course
  • Method: Baking

Ingredients

  • 1 1/2 pounds (680 g) cod fillets (680 grams)
  • 1/2 cup (120 ml) dried cranberries (70 grams)
  • 1/2 cup (120 ml) pecans, chopped (60 grams)
  • 1/4 cup (60 ml) panko breadcrumbs (30 grams)
  • 1/4 cup (60 ml) cheddar cheese, grated (25 grams)
  • 2 tablespoons (30 ml) fresh parsley, chopped (8 grams)
  • 2 tablespoons (30 ml) beef tallow, melted (28 grams)
  • 1 tablespoon (15 ml) olive oil (15 milliliters)
  • 1 tablespoon (15 ml) lemon juice (15 milliliters)
  • 1 teaspoon (5 ml) onion powder (2 grams)
  • 1/2 teaspoon (3 ml) salt (3 grams)
  • 1/4 teaspoon (1 ml) black pepper (0.5 grams)


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  3. Place the cod fillets on the prepared baking sheet.
  4. In a bowl, combine dried cranberries, chopped pecans, and panko breadcrumbs.
  5. Add grated Parmesan cheese and chopped parsley to the mixture.
  6. Pour melted butter over the ingredients in the bowl.
  7. Drizzle olive oil over the mixture and stir to combine.
  8. Add lemon juice, garlic powder, salt, and black pepper to the mixture.
  9. Mix well until all ingredients are evenly combined.
  10. Press the cranberry pecan mixture onto the top of each cod fillet.
  11. Ensure the crust adheres well to the fish.
  12. Bake in the preheated oven for 12-15 minutes.
  13. Check if the cod is cooked through and flaky.
  14. Remove from the oven when done.
  15. Let the cod rest for a few minutes before serving.

Notes

  • Pat dry the cod fillets before baking for a crispy crust.
  • Opt for freshly grated Parmesan cheese for a more flavorful topping.
  • Adjust seasoning to taste with extra salt or pepper if desired.
